Writing is more than just stringing words together; it’s about creating an experience for the reader. A masterful writing style distinguishes a good writer from a great one. In this tutorial, we will discuss key strategies to help you develop a writing style that leaves a lasting impression.
1. Understand the Fundamentals of Writing Style
To begin your journey in mastering writing style, it is essential to understand the fundamental components that contribute to a writer's voice, tone, and overall style. Writing style can be broken down into clarity, sentence structure, word choice, tone, and personality. Each writer has a unique blend of these elements. For instance, the style of J.K. Rowling is characterized by vivid imagery and intricate plots, while Ernest Hemingway is known for his succinct and straightforward prose.
To define your writing style, start by analyzing the styles of writers you admire. What do you like about their writing? Is it their sentence rhythm, their vocabulary, or their creative metaphors? Observing these aspects can aid in shaping your own style. Furthermore, a great writing style is often clear and concise. 2. Practice Regularly with Different Formats
Mastering writing style requires consistent practice across various formats. Whether it’s fiction, non-fiction, poetry, or blogging, each format has distinct stylistic requirements. For example, a blog post requires a conversational tone, while academic writing demands a formal voice.
Start by dedicating time each week to write something different. Change up genres and formats. For instance, you might write a short story one day, a blog post another, and a poem over the weekend. This will not only enhance your versatility as a writer but will also help you discover elements of style that resonate with your personal voice. Keep a journal to track your progress and identify patterns in your writing as well. Use it to experiment with different styles and techniques without the fear of judgment.

3. Read Widely and Analyze
Reading diverse materials is crucial for developing an impactful writing style. By exposing yourself to various genres, you can pick up different styles and techniques that you can incorporate into your own writing. It’s important to not just read passively, but to analyze the writing. Identify what works well and what doesn’t in others’ works. Consider elements such as:
- Sentence Structure: How do authors build their sentences? Are they complex or simple?
- Word Choice: What vocabulary do they use? Is it sophisticated or accessible?
- Tone and Voice: How does the tone affect your perception of the work? Is it serious, humorous, or casual?
You can also read books on writing. Notable mentions like Bird by Bird by Anne Lamott or On Writing by Stephen King offer insights into the craft as well as valuable exercises.
4. Utilize Feedback Constructively
Feedback can be one of the most beneficial tools in refining your writing style. Share your work with trusted peers, mentors, or writing groups. Make it a habit to request specific feedback targeting aspects of your style. For example, you might ask:
- “Does my tone resonate with the intended audience?”
- “Are there any sections that feel unclear or confusing?”
Constructive criticism can offer precious insights you may not see in your own work. Remember, receiving feedback is an opportunity for growth. Take notes and reflect on how you can implement the critiques into your next piece. 5. Develop a Strong Editing Process
Editing is where your writing style truly comes to life. After drafting your work, step away from it for a little while. When you return, approach your writing with fresh eyes. During this phase, focus on:
- Clarity: Ensure that your writing conveys the intended message straightforwardly.
- Consistency: Maintain a consistent tone and style throughout your piece.
- Voice: Preserve your unique voice while honing the flow and readability.
Efficient editing can transform a mediocre piece into a compelling read. Consider utilizing writing software and tools that focus on style improvement, helping you refine your tone and enhance the clarity of your writing.
